Overview of the Sovol Sv07 Plus

The Sovol Sv07 Plus is known for its large build volume, precision, and user-friendly interface. It features a sturdy metal frame, a touchscreen control panel, and a filament sensor. Its design aims to cater to both hobbyists and small-scale professional users.

Key Features in 2026

  • Build volume of 300 x 300 x 305 mm
  • Direct drive extruder for versatile filament compatibility
  • Touchscreen interface with intuitive controls
  • Automatic bed leveling system
  • High-resolution printing up to 50 microns
  • Sturdy metal frame for stability and durability

Performance and Reliability

In 2026, the Sovol Sv07 Plus continues to deliver reliable prints with consistent quality. Its direct drive extruder handles flexible filaments effectively, and the automatic bed leveling reduces setup time. Users report that the machine maintains accuracy over long printing sessions, making it suitable for detailed prototypes and small production runs.

Comparison with Newer Models

While newer 3D printers have introduced features like multi-material printing and faster print speeds, the Sovol Sv07 Plus remains competitive due to its robust build and ease of use. However, some models now offer higher resolution, faster print times, and improved connectivity options, which might influence purchasing decisions for advanced users.
